Online ADHD Test Free: Understanding Attention-Deficit/Hyperactivity Disorder Through Self-Assessment
Attention-Deficit/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ental disorder that frequently begins in youth and can continue into adulthood. It is characterized by symptoms such as in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ity, which can cause substantial difficulties in individual, scholastic, and expert settings. While a detailed medical diagnosis needs to be made by a qualified healthcare expert, the schedule of free online ADHD tests uses individuals a preliminary screening tool to examine their symptoms and identify if further evaluation is necessary.
What is an Online ADHD Test?
An Online ADHD Test For Adults ADHD test generally includes a series of concerns designed to determine symptoms related to ADHD. The tests aim to examine the frequency and severity of these symptoms based on a person’s experience over the past 6 months. These self-assessment tools are extensively accessible and offer immediate feedback on the possibility of ADHD, however they do not replace expert assessment or diagnosis.

In spite of their benefits, online tests come with some limitations:
No Replacement for Professional Diagnosis: While practical, online tests can not provide a conclusive diagnosis.Variable Quality: The credibility and dependability of tests can differ significantly.Self-Reporting Bias: Results can be influenced by the individual’s understandings and honesty in responding to questions.How to Approach an Online ADHD Test

Q: Can online ADHD tests precisely diagnose ADHD?A: No, online ADHD
tests are not diagnostic tools. They are self-assessments that can help individuals choose if they ought to look for an expert assessment. Q: How precise are these online tests?A: The
precision differs based on the quality of the test and the honesty of the user’s actions. A lot of tests can show if symptoms are present but ought to not be relied upon for an official medical diagnosis. Q: Is there an expense connected with online ADHD tests?A: Many online ADHD tests are free, although some platforms might charge a charge. Always look for concealed expenses before beginning a test. Q: What ought to I do if the test shows I may have ADHD?A: If your results recommend you may have ADHD, consider speaking with a health care professional for a comprehensive assessment and medical diagnosis.
